00:00
好,下边我们再看这个页面啊。这一部分已经就OK了啊,然后呢,下边这个发票这啊,这个时候就是说看用户他选的是哪一个。嗯。然后呢,下边是。这边是死的对吧?哎,然后这边是用户填就好了,然后所以说呢,下边就是立即付款,这用户点这个按钮提交整个这个所有的这些数据啊,那么在提交呢,就提交给我们支付这个模块了,在做这个事儿之前呢,我们去看一下啊这些这些个。信息呢,他们在不在一个表单里边。找到我们这个页面哈。立即付款。嗯,他说这是一个button,普通的button,然后这个里边呢,看这个页面哈。
01:01
啊,对了,我们。确认配送信息,这个地方呢,它是一个表单。但是呢,其他的信息呢,你看并没有给我们放到这个表单子里边。哎,所以说呢,那这个地方,呃,还得这个教练提交这数据,得想一点办法啊,这这个倒是也没有什么太大的问题,呃,现在就是说我们需要给这个立即付款的这个按钮哈,得去处理一下。嗯,它其实是这样的,你下边有一个按钮叫了解,我已了解风险和规则啊,他这儿应该是这样,它在这个这个东西勾选了,那么立即付款,这儿就应该是可以提交的,哎,这儿要是没勾选这儿就不可以提交啊,他提交不提交是怎么控制的呢?就是这个disable的。啊,我们在这儿把这个disable的这个先给它去掉。页面上我们来刷新一下。你看这个按钮它就能点了,哎,他能点了,那就呃,就是说受disable的这个属性控制的啊,你要让他不能点,就设置disable的这个属性。
02:07
所以在这这个地方我们去处理一下啊,看用户有没有点他,诶用户页面刚开始是这个是没有被选中的。也就是说呢,这个地方这是应该,哎,初始的情况下是不加这个差的。然后呢,给他设置一个ID。嗯嗯,这个叫做,呃,这个这个check box叫啥哈。No。入啊。风险这个英文单词不会写,然后这个规则呢,就是录是吧,哎,No入check box。啊,所以说由他来控制我们这个按钮啊,它是否是被啊,是否是可以用的,所以说给这个立即付款的按钮啊。
03:04
呃,也给他设置一个ID。叫做呃,配吧。在这儿呢,我们去写一下这个几块的代码。哎,给他绑定一个单机小函数。点如果说。呃。我们去获取一下他当前的这个状态。哎,当前他是选中还是没选中呢,他的。呃,如果这个状态是真。啊,选中了啊,那么我们的。嗯。
04:03
他被勾选了啊,那么这个按钮配button呢,就去掉disable的这个属性。Disabled。呃,如果没有被勾选啊,他如果是放的话啊,那么就给他加一下这个属性。属性名和属性值一样,好嘞。啊,默认是不勾选的哈。哦,对了,默认不勾选,默认不勾选的话,它应该这个按钮呢,默认是disable啊对对对。所以说我们找到。
05:01
这哈,对这个disable的默认还是得加上。刷新一下。我勾它就能用,我去掉勾,诶去掉勾,我发现这个没管用哈,这边没有受影响。哎,那么就是说应该是我们这个remove at tr啊,就这个这个方法吧,这个方法它是个一次性的,在这儿我们试一下啊,是不是说不能是移除或者是添加属性啊,这个移除和添加的问题,我们把这儿呢设置成这个。给他设置一下啊,他如果是为真的话啊,就给它设置为,呃,设置一个那。啊,如果说他是一个。呃,为甲的话设置为disabled啊,我们再这样改一下试试啊。嗯,这个也不行,这么改哈,我们用这个property这个函数,哎,呃,是property的缩写啊,然后表示设置它的属性。
06:07
我如果。它为真的情况下啊,就把它设置为空凑串啊,就这个属性的值就给它相当于取消了,然后呢,如果是它为假的话,那么我们就给它呢,这边加上这个值设置为disabled proper这个属性,其实这个函数咱们用过,它是可以多次去执行的啊at tr呢只能执行一次。哎,这会大家看一下啊。我勾它就管用,去掉它就禁用啊,我勾就管用,去掉就禁用。就是这么一个效果啊。
我来说两句